The stable hull of an exact $\infty$-category

Published 10 Oct 2020 in math.AT, math.CT, and math.RT | (2010.04957v2)

Abstract: We construct a left adjoint $\mathcal{H}\text{st}\colon \mathbf{Ex}{\infty} \rightarrow \mathbf{St}{\infty}$ to the inclusion $\mathbf{St}{\infty} \hookrightarrow \mathbf{Ex}{\infty}$ of the $\infty$-category of stable $\infty$-categories into the $\infty$-category of exact $\infty$-categories, which we call the stable hull. For every exact $\infty$-category $\mathcal{E}$, the unit functor $\mathcal{E} \rightarrow \mathcal{H}\text{st}(\mathcal{E})$ is fully faithful and preserves and reflects exact sequences. This provides an $\infty$-categorical variant of the Gabriel-Quillen embedding for ordinary exact categories. If $\mathcal{E}$ is an ordinary exact category, the stable hull $\mathcal{H}\text{st}(\mathcal{E})$ is equivalent to the bounded derived $\infty$-category of $\mathcal{E}$.
